Might not be that serious this!!
Dont jump in and start dismantling yet.
Have You tried reaching round from the front passenger door and pulling the plunger pin up or down on the sliding door.
Mine sometimes sticks but I have found to lock it if I reach over and give it a slight push only very slight it works fine.It is intermittant with mine sometimes it sticks sometimes it doesnt.Its as if the pin isnt quite lined up right with the plastic surround.Bit garbled I know but I have tried to describe what happens with mine.
Have a fiddle with the pin first before you start taking the door apart.
Could save You a load of hassle!
